COMMERCE BUSINESS DAILY ISSUE OF OCTOBER 23,1995 PSA#1457

Defense Mapping Agency, PCI-W, 3200 South Second Street, Mail Stop L-13, St. Louis, MO 63118-3399

S -- POTENTIAL SOURCES SOUGHT DUE 111395 POC POC Roxann Kelly/Contract Specialist, or Phyliss M. Barr/Contracting Officer at (314)263-1206 The Defense Mapping Agency (DMA) is seeking potential sources for Material Control services at their St. Louis, Missouri complex. The material control functions are comprised of material procurement, material receipting, verifying, warehousing, and distribution, bench stock counter operation, snow and ice removal, flood control, material handling equipment operation and miscellaneous tasks. The Material Control operates from 6:30 a.m. to 4:00 p.m. hours daily, Monday through Friday, excluding Federal holidays, in an area approximately 520 square feet of Building 36 at 3200 South Second Street, St. Louis, Missouri 63118-3399. In addition, approximately 16,665 square feet is used for storage and warehousing activities. This space is located at the 3200 South Second Street facilities and 8900 South Broadway, St. Louis, Missouri 63125. The Material Control procures between 800 and 900 different material line items a month. Material is delivered based on established priorities: (1) two days or less, (2) 3 to 5 days, and (3) greater than 5 days. Distribution of priorities is 20%, 75% and 5% respectively. Material must be received, verified, warehoused, and delivered to designated job sites per established schedules. Material Control also operates a bench stock counter. The bench stock consists of approximately 2500 different material items (electrical, plumbing, hardware, lumber, refigeration, alarms and controls, etc.) On-hand quantities are established based upon recurring usage. Other requirements include snow and ice removal for approximately 760,000 square feet of area at 3200 South Second Street and 8900 South Broadway, 24 hour-a-day flood control capability at 8900 South Broadway, and miscellaneous tasks. These tasks consist of excavation by hand or back-hoe, operating an air compressor and jackhammer, installing or removing signs, operating a tractor with a front-end loader, patching of roads, parking lots, and sidewalks, and disposal of debris found on the grounds. Majority of Material Control personnel must have a minimum security clearance of TOP SECRET. All other personnel must have a minimum security clearance of SECRET. Poeential sources should submit the following information for evaluation of their Material Control operation capability; statement of intent describing the company's material control expertise, financial resources, experience in supply of maintenance and construction materials, references of other like services performed, electronic capabilities, and motivation for participation in this program. The statement of interest must be postmarked within 15 business days from date of this notice and forwarded to the above address and POC. A solicitation document is not available at this time.
